Gill cover grass

[ source ]" Sichuan commonly used Chinese herbal medicine"
[ ] Pinyin name C G, I C be o
[ a ] large spines cover
[ source ] as the Compositae Luoping thistle root. Autumn in root, dried.
[ ] the original morphology of perennial, up to 1.5 meters high. Root stout, fibrous roots of white. Stems erect, with conspicuous longitudinal furrow, sparsely coiled fine fluff. Leaves alternate, lanceolate, 15 to 40 cm long, margin pinnately parted, lobes ovate-triangular, apex acupuncture, acupuncture and edge small eyelashes and serrate, base broadly, decurrent into the ear, green or dark green above, below white, densely white arachnoid hairs, upper stem leaves gradually smaller. Capitate, raw stems and branches end; involucre of 1 ~ 4, the outer layer of the shortest, lanceolate, gradually extending inward, to linear-lanceolate, on top of a white spines; all bisexual flowers; corolla tube elongated, 5 crack greatly; stamens 5, anthers born crown tube swelling department, united to form a column style apex 2 lobed. Achenes, oblong or cylindrical, dry crested yellow red. Florescence 5 to June. Fruit 7 to August.
[ ] in the roadside grass habitat distribution Xiangyang department. Distribution of Sichuan etc..
[ ] taste bitter, flat.
[ ] and functions, water, wind, tonic. Treatment of vomiting blood, blood, edema, weak, traumatic injury, carbuncle, swelling, prurigo, mange.
[ usage]: orally taken decoction, 1 ~ 2 two.
